摘要 PROBLEM TO BE SOLVED: To provide an optical measuring apparatus for measuring the intensity of the transmitted light or scattered light from a liquid sample irradiated with light, capable of preventing noise effect of a circuit or disturbance noise, to enable measuring still more enhanced in accuracy and measuring the intensities of the transmitted light from the sample, which is irradiated with a plurality of lights of different wavelengths at the same time, for each wavelength. SOLUTION: An optical measuring apparatus is constituted of a light source device 1 emitting light having a single wavelength by a drive signal of a predetermined cycle pattern and a light detector 2, catching the light from a liquid sample 4 to convert the same to an electric signal and detecting the signal, corresponding to the pattern of the drive signal. Furthermore, an optical measuring apparatus is constituted of a light source device emitting a plurality of lights having a single wavelength by a plurality of drive signals of different periods or phases and a light detector catching the lights from a liquid sample to convert them into electrical signals and detecting the signals of component corresponding to the periods or phase of the drive signals.
